Shopping For a Cheap Double Stroller
There are many parents who choose to buy a double stroller for their second child prior to the birth of their second. However, if you have a limited budget, there are many choices. These budget-friendly models have many features.
Look for models with side-by-side seats that can be adjusted to different heights. They should also have large canopy and easy-to-use features. Some models are car seat-friendly and can hold up to three children at a time.
Lightweight
When shopping for a double stroller, search for models that are lightweight and compact double buggy. Also, take into consideration the size of the baskets underneath as well as any additional storage areas for diapers, snacks and other items. Look for models that have cup holders as well as features that are child-friendly such as adjustable canopy or a peek-aboo window. Some strollers come with extra accessories, such as car seat adapters as well as rain covers.
If you are considering a double stroller for your child that is affordable, you should ensure that it is safe and meets the standards set forth by the Consumer Product Safety Commission. This will safeguard your child from injuries or accidents while they are riding in the stroller. Also, make sure that the stroller is easy to use and has a sturdy frame. You should also check that the stroller has a safe harness for children and a robust brake system.
A low-cost double stroller must be able to be maneuvered easily and have a high-quality suspension system that can move smoothly over various terrains. It should include an ample basket under the seat to store toys and other items for personal use. Additionally, it should feature comfortable seats and harnesses for the children, as well as a convenient handlebar for adults.
Although there are a myriad of double strollers available on the market, it is essential to consider your own needs and determine the features that are important for you. Also, take into consideration the age and weight of your kids as this will influence the kind of stroller you'll need.
Based on the needs of your family You could opt for a double stroller that lets the children be able to see each one another. You can also opt for a sit-and stand model that allows children to stand or ride in front before settling down in the rear. This can help prevent sibling rivalries over who has the front seat.
A jogging double stroller is ideal for active parents who enjoy taking their children on long walks. These strollers are able to support two infant car seat and feature adjustable handlebars to accommodate taller parents. They are expensive and don't offer as much cargo as a standard all-terrain stroller.
Compact
When comparing budget double-strollers, it is important to consider the weight and size of the two seats as well as the basket beneath the child tray, and the cup holders. The ideal budget stroller for children is one that is simple to move and have a good suspension that glides over bumpy surfaces. It should be simple to fold and put away. For bigger kids you may want to consider a double stroller that lets one kid ride while the other stands and looks around the world.
The Baby Trend Sit 'N Stand Double Stroller is a perfect fit for this. It can accommodate two infant car seats, not two bassinets. It also has a large basket to store things in and can also support an older child's riding board. It's also lightweight, with foam-filled rubber tires that won't go flat and a telescoping handlebar that allows changing your height. It's a great choice for families with multiple children of different ages.
If you're willing to spend a little and spend a little more, the UPPAbaby V2 double car seat stroller is a great choice. It can support two infant car seats or a combination of a toddler and infant seat. It comes with an enormous storage basket and a reclining seat that has built-in shoulder straps. It also has a telescoping handlebar and simple-to-use brakes. It's more expensive than the top pick however it has a higher quality score and more flexibility in seating configurations.
Another option is the Kolcraft Urban Glide 2 Double It's a side-byside stroller that fits two infant car seats or a combination of bassinet and toddler seats. It's easy to fold and lift and comes with large baskets and a brake that is convenient. It's not as flexible as the UPPAbaby, however it's a solid budget buy.
If you can't afford an expensive stroller, search for secondhand models on Facebook Marketplace or other secondhand sites. There are some great bargains on strollers that are in decent condition, and with a little cleaning will look brand new. Check the website of the brand to see if they offer warranties or replacement parts.

Confortable
No matter what type of stroller you pick the stroller must be comfortable to push and ride in. This is especially applicable to double strollers, which typically have a wider wheelbase and are designed to accommodate two children of varying age. The UPPAbaby G-Link 2 is one of the most comfortable double umbrella strollers we've tested due to its well-managed construction and great seating options that provide plenty of space.
If you're looking for an affordable alternative for your budget, the Baby Trend Sit 'N Stand Double is also a great option. It has a wide range of comfort features, which help to compensate for its low cost. It has spacious seats and a storage bin that is easy to access, and adjustable recline of the seat. The buckles on the toddler seat and add-on RumbleSeat are among the most easy to secure in our tests and the padded seats offer adequate headrests and leg support. The UPF 50+ canopy is large and has windows that peek out to let both kids take in the view and fresh air.
Another alternative is an alternative is the Evenflo Pivot Xpand double umbrella stroller, which has a more extensive seating configuration than many of our higher-end award winners and can accommodate many car seat models. It can fit through doors, but is not as compact as our side-by-side strollers. It might also be too large for some indoor spaces.
The most expensive double stroller is the UPPAbaby Vista V2 Double, which is able to accommodate two infant car seats and also has an attached running board for older kids. It is constructed using high-end materials, features a sturdy design and can last many years. It also comes with an excellent resale value. However, if you are on a tight budget, you can get similar functionality with the Baby Jogger City Mini GT2 Double or the UPPAbaby Vist V2 twin umbrella stroller, which both come with car seat compatibility and a convenient fold.
If you are looking for a second-hand double stroller, websites like Facebook Marketplace and Craigslist often have options available for an affordable price. Be sure to examine the product for loose screws, rust and recalls. Even a second-hand stroller can be transformed into a brand new model with a bit of care.
